Abstract: This Small Business Innovation Research Phase I project will develop a photonic analog-to-digital converter (ADC) featuring a sample rate of 102 GS/s and a resolution of 7 effective bits (ENOB) at analog input frequencies of 50-200 GHz. The ADC uses very low-jitter optical sampling and interleaves multiple electronic ADCs.
Benefits: This Small Business Innovation Research Phase I project will begin development of a high-speed, medium-resolution photonic ADC that can directly digitize RF signals in the 50-200 GHz frequency range. As a result, this frequency range will be opened to digital receivers, software radio, and other systems based on digital signal processing. Most initial use will be military systems that require very high performance ADCs. There will be a commercial market too, but only as the photonic ADC matures and becomes more economical.
